Koper is a port city in southwestern Slovenia. It is the largest city on the Slovenian coast and the fifth-largest city in the country. Chioggia is a town and comune in the province of Venice, Veneto, Italy. It is located in the southern part of the Venetian Lagoon, about 25 kilometres (16 miles) south of Venice.

What to Eat
Chioggia is known for its seafood. Some of the local specialties include:
- Sarde in saor: Sardines marinated in vinegar, onions, and raisins.
- Bigoli in salsa: A type of pasta made with buckwheat flour, served with a sauce made with onions, anchovies, and tomatoes.
- Moeche: Soft-shell crabs, fried or grilled.
Where to Go
Some of the top attractions in Chioggia include:
- The Corso del Popolo: The main street of Chioggia, lined with shops, restaurants, and cafes.
- The Ponte di Vigo: A historic bridge that connects the two parts of Chioggia.
- The Church of San Domenico: A 13th-century church with a beautiful Gothic façade.
- The Museo Civico di Chioggia: A museum dedicated to the history and culture of Chioggia.
